What this tool helps you do

This tool helps you screen a product idea before you spend more time or money on it.

It looks at whether the product has a clear reason to buy, enough margin potential, useful demand signals, quality proof, manageable competition, reasonable timing, and a supplier setup that could support a small test.

How this tool works

The score is based on the product-selection checks from our full guide. These include wow factor, problem-solving value, profit margins, local-store availability, quality, research-tool skepticism, seasonality, competitor-store review, and supplier fit.

The scorecard also estimates gross margin using this formula: selling price minus product cost minus shipping cost, divided by selling price.
